Moldova's National Commission for Financial Markets adopted a set of authorization and supervisory decisions from its 24 November 2025 board meeting, including registering the results of a Moldova-Agroindbank bond issue and upholding earlier positions by rejecting two pre-complaint requests. On the capital markets side, it recorded in the securities issuers register the results of the sixth bond issue under the Commercial Bank “MOLDOVA-AGROINDBANK” JSC offer programme for MDL 126,460,000, comprising 6,323 registered class VI bonds with a nominal value of MDL 20,000 each and a three-year term. The bonds carry a floating interest rate linked to the weighted average rate on new deposits attracted across the banking sector in domestic currency with maturities of six to 12 months, as published by the National Bank of Moldova on 23 October 2025, reset annually on the same calendar date, plus a fixed margin of 1.0% paid monthly. On supervision, the CNPF rejected a consumer’s request to annul its letter of 10 September 2025 relating to alleged breaches by “DONARIS VIENNA INSURANCE GROUP” JSC and to compel a reassessment and full payout of an insurance claim, and it rejected a pre-complaint by OCN “OK CREDIT” SRL seeking partial annulment of a 1 October 2025 decision, finding the contested decision legally sound and that the creditor’s interest calculation mechanism conflicted with mandatory rules under Law No. 202/2013 and the Civil Code.
